Planting And Growing Your Own Dwarf Fruit Varieties

Wouldn’t it be wonderful if you could have fruit trees growing in your own backyard? You get foliage, shade, and plump fruit that is never chemically sprayed. You may not believe that planting fruit trees is easy. You might think that you just don’t have the space. What you will be amazed to learn is that fruit trees are relatively easy to grow, and come in dwarf sizes. You can have a beautiful little tree with wonderful fruit producing right on your balcony or patio.

If you have limited yard space, or no knowledge of gardening, a dwarf fruit tree might be just perfect for you. Most small fruit trees only need about 8 feet in diameter of open ground to thrive and produce fruit. Many of the miniature trees can actually be planted in potted containers. Dwarf trees can be planted right off your condo balcony. This means you can have your own fruit trees in any environment.

Most dwarf fruit trees are relatively easy to grow. Like with normal size fruit trees, you will want to find out what does best in your local climate. Get the advice of a ...
... nursery staff member. Some trees are easier to take care of and grow. A couple of those are dwarf apple trees and dwarf persimmon trees. Dwarf trees are easier to prune and harvest, making them just right for a crazy homeowner. The good thing about dwarf fruit trees is that although much smaller, they still bear the same size fruit as standard fruit trees.

Most fruit trees do best in places with a mild climate. Plum trees, for example, do very well in locations like coastal California. They do not do well in states that suffer from extreme weather. Persimmon trees are the hardiest, and can handle almost anything. A healthy dwarf tree will get tons of sun and water.

You don’t have to miss out on owning a fruit tree because you don’t have the room. A dwarf fruit tree will bring you stunning foliage and tasty fruit for very little maintenance. Ask for professional advice so that you can own a fruit tree with success. This is the best way to find out what your dwarf fruit tree will need. You will get to have healthy fruit in your house for seasons to come.
